Road cycling routes around Vinha Da Rainha, located in the municipality of Soure, feature predominantly flat agricultural and wooded areas. The region is characterized by the Rio Pranto, offering a network of roads suitable for various road cycling activities. This terrain includes expansive rice fields and coastal areas near Morraceira Island, providing diverse scenery. The landscape is generally conducive to covering longer distances with less strenuous climbs.

Although there are references to its existence as early as the High Middle Ages, what remains today dates from the late 14th century. Within the walls are remains of the old Medieval Palace, where the death of Dona Inês de Castro was reportedly decided, as well as the Church of Santa Maria da Alcáçova, founded in 1095 but restored in the 16th century. During the Arab occupation, materials imported from Córdoba arrived at Montemayur Castle, including capitals dating back to the Caliphate period, one of which is now part of the collection of the Machado de Castro National Museum in Coimbra. Later, the castle would play a recognized strategic role during the Christian reconquest of the territory. (Source: www.turismodocentro.pt)

Frequently Asked Questions

How many road cycling routes are available around Vinha Da Rainha?

There are over 50 road cycling routes available around Vinha Da Rainha, catering to various skill levels and preferences. This includes a mix of easy, moderate, and difficult rides.

What is the typical terrain like for road cycling in Vinha Da Rainha?

The terrain around Vinha Da Rainha is predominantly flat, characterized by expansive agricultural fields, wooded areas, and routes that follow the Rio Pranto. This makes it ideal for covering longer distances with less strenuous climbs, though some routes do feature significant elevation gain.

Are there road cycling routes suitable for beginners in Vinha Da Rainha?

Yes, Vinha Da Rainha offers a few easy road cycling routes perfect for beginners or those looking for a relaxed ride. These routes typically feature minimal elevation changes and smooth surfaces.

What is the best time of year for road cycling in Vinha Da Rainha?

Vinha Da Rainha benefits from a mild climate, making road cycling enjoyable for much of the year. Spring and autumn generally offer the most comfortable temperatures and pleasant conditions for exploring the region's routes.

Are there any circular road cycling routes in Vinha Da Rainha?

Yes, many of the road cycling routes in Vinha Da Rainha are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. An example is the Rice Fields of Portugal – Emanha Geladaria Café loop from Bifurcação de Lares, which offers scenic views of the region's characteristic rice fields.

What do other road cyclists think about the routes in Vinha Da Rainha?

The road cycling routes in Vinha Da Rainha are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.7 stars from over 13 reviews. Cyclists often praise the quiet roads, diverse scenery, and the opportunity to explore both agricultural landscapes and coastal areas.

What natural features can I see while road cycling in Vinha Da Rainha?

While road cycling, you can encounter several natural highlights. Routes often pass through the picturesque Rice Fields of Alqueidão, offering expansive views. You might also find routes that lead towards Morraceira Island, known for its unique salt ponds and drainage channels at the mouth of the Rio Pranto.

Are there any historical or cultural landmarks accessible by road bike?

Yes, some routes allow you to combine your ride with cultural exploration. For instance, the View of Coimbra – Montemor-o-Velho Castle loop from Soure leads through historical areas and offers distant views of significant sites. You might also pass by the Monastery of Our Lady of Seiça, an abandoned church that serves as a historical point of interest.

Are there family-friendly road cycling routes in Vinha Da Rainha?

While specific 'family-friendly' designations aren't always explicit for road cycling, the generally flat terrain and low-traffic roads in agricultural and wooded areas make many routes suitable for families with older children or those comfortable with road riding. Look for the easier-rated routes for the most suitable options.

Can I find routes that pass by cafes or places to stop for refreshments?

Yes, several routes are designed to include stops for refreshments. For example, the Rice Fields of Portugal – Emanha Geladaria Café loop from Bifurcação de Lares explicitly mentions a café, allowing you to refuel during your ride. Many local villages along the routes will also offer opportunities for breaks.

Is parking available for road cyclists in Vinha Da Rainha?

Parking is generally available in the towns and villages where routes typically start, such as Soure or Simões. It's advisable to check specific starting points for designated parking areas, but roadside parking is often an option in less populated areas.

How challenging are the road cycling routes in Vinha Da Rainha?

The routes in Vinha Da Rainha offer a range of difficulties. You'll find approximately 3 easy routes, 36 moderate routes, and 11 difficult routes. This variety ensures options for all skill levels, from leisurely rides through flat landscapes to more demanding tours with significant elevation gains, such as the Statue of Our Lady of Fátima – Caranguejeira (towards Fátima) loop from Simões.

Are there any long-distance road cycling routes for experienced riders?

Yes, experienced riders looking for longer distances and more challenging climbs will find suitable options. Routes like the Statue of Our Lady of Fátima – Caranguejeira (towards Fátima) loop from Simões, spanning over 124 km with significant elevation, cater to those seeking a substantial road cycling adventure.
